Currently we have run into a “dead end” with this project. I have been working on the server issues with no previous knowledge, or help, with operating Windows Server. I bought “Dummies Guide to Networks” which has taught me a lot about servers that I never knew before. I have learned about Group Policy and how Group Policy is necessary to have in order to apply settings to a specific profile or group of profiles. It’s like a rule or law that the server abides by. The problem I’m having is getting the Group Policy to apply correctly to show through the profile on the client computers. I have read through the book I purchased and even read through a “Windows Server 2003″ book and have not found a way to troubleshoot the specific problems i am having. I am trying to set the student profiles to have a specific homepage (www.youthradio.org) and I am also trying to create a storage folder on the server to store all files saved by the student profile. I have been able to create a “shared folder” but I have not been able to completely utilize it’s features. I have also followed the necessary steps in setting the homepage through Group Policy and although it correctly sets the homepage on the Windows Server machine, the settings don’t apply to the individual profiles. After extensive research on the internet, I have found that I only have two options left:
1) Reverting all the client computers back to IE6, as I have read that there are bugs with IE7 that don’t allow Group Policy settings to apply.
2) Changing settings in the registry to make IE7 work correctly. (It is explicitly stated on many websites that unless I have a good amount of experience using Windows Server, I should not attempt to change anything within the registry)
(Since I have never worked with a server in my life, I must omit #2.)
From here I plan on reverting the computers back to IE6 and possibly try and find a way to create a Group Policy setting for Firefox’s homepage.
